Where are the best cities to start over? The Provo-Orem area continually ranks high on leading polls as a best place to live. CNN continually places the Provo-Orem area as one of the top places to live because it “prides itself on its good schools and safe streets” and “it’s diverse, not to mention entrepreneurial”. MSN Real Estate has ranked Provo-Orem 2nd best place to start over based on its job prospects and local universities (Brigham Young University and Utah Valley University).
The Huffington Post recently posted an article reporting the Milken Institute’s annual report about the top ten economically performing cities of 2011. According to the report, the Provo-Orem area ranked 9th “as employment soared by 3.3 percent in the past year.” The technical industry of the Provo-Orem area has helped it to rise in the ranks economically. Business investment and employment rates are constantly increasing. In addition, the report stated that, “it’s no surprise that Provo ranked 15th in long-term job growth and ninth in long-term wage growth.”
